Jennie T. Solida, 88, of Adrian RD 1, died at 10:30 a.m. yesterday at her home. She was born Sept. 29, 1882, in Washington Township, the daughter of Martin and Elizabeth (Booher) Bowser. Mrs. Solida was a member of the Montgomeryville Baptist Church and the Royal Neighbors of America. Survivors include her daughter, Mrs. Patrick (Lulu) Harmon of Adrian RD 1; one Step-son, Clair Solida of Ford City; one step-daughter, Mrs. Atta Nall, of Clarion; six grandchildren; and nine great-grandchildren. She was preceded in death by two husbands, George Rickle, who died in 1938, and William Solida. SOLIDA – Friends of Jennie T. Solida of Adrian RD 1, who died Oct. 21, 1970, may call from 2-4 and 7-9 p.m. today and Friday at the Walker G. Snyder Funeral Home, Cowansville, and from 1 to 1:30 p.m. Saturday at the Montgomeryville Baptist Church. Funeral services will be held at 1:30 p.m. Saturday (Oct. 24) at the church. Officiating will be the Rev Kenneth Volkman, church pastor, assisted by the Rev. Melvin Rennie, a former church pastor. Interment will be in the Montgomeryville Baptist Church Cemetery. Arrangements by Snyder.

From: The Simpson's Leader-Times, Kittanning, Pennsylvania, on Thursday October 22, 1970, Page 21

Married: George I. Rickel, July 16, 1903, in Kittanning, Armstrong County, Pennsylvania

Married: William “Bill” Solida, January 11, 1940, in Armstrong County, Pennsylvania
